What is a Mobile Car Locksmith?

A mobile car locksmith is a highly knowledgeable expert who specializes in supplying automotive locksmith services on the go. Unlike standard shop locksmith professionals, these experts operate out of equipped vans or mobile units, enabling them to respond to emergencies wherever you are-- be it your driveway, a shopping mall parking area, or by the side of the roadway. They're trained in dealing with different car lock problems and often operate 24/7 to ensure fast support during emergency situations.


Why You Might Need a Mobile Car Locksmith

Car lock and key emergencies can happen to anyone. Here are some common circumstances where a mobile car locksmith can save the day:

  1. Lost or Stolen Car Keys
    Losing or losing your car keys can take place to anyone. Even worse yet, if your keys have actually been stolen, a mobile locksmith can rapidly rekey or replace your locks, ensuring your vehicle is secure again.

  2. Car Lockouts
    Mistakenly locking your keys inside your vehicle is among the most common factors individuals call locksmiths. Mobile locksmith professionals can safely unlock your car without causing damage.

  3. Broken or Damaged Keys
    Keys can break inside locks or ignitions in time due to wear and tear. A mobile locksmith can extract the broken key and offer a replacement on the spot.

  4. Harmed Car Locks or Ignition Switches
    Whether due to vandalism, a tried theft, or regular wear and tear, harmed locks or ignition systems can prevent you from beginning your vehicle. A mobile car locksmith can repair or replace these components.

  5. Transponder Key Programming
    Modern lorries typically utilize key fobs with transponder chips. If your transponder is malfunctioning or requires reprogramming, a mobile locksmith can assist with the required technology.


Providers Offered by Mobile Car Locksmiths

Mobile car locksmiths offer a large range of services customized to automotive needs. Here's a breakdown of what they normally provide:

  • Emergency Car Lockout Services: Quick and damage-free access to your vehicle.
  • Key Replacement: For lost, stolen, or broken keys.
  • Key Duplication: In case you need a spare set.
  • Transponder Key Programming: For vehicles with electronic systems.
  • Ignition Repair or Replacement: Fix defective ignition systems to get you back on the roadway.
  • Rekeying Services: Alter the internal systems of the lock to deal with a brand-new key.
  • Broken Key Extraction: Remove snapped or jammed keys safely.

How to Find a Reputable Mobile Car Locksmith Near You

When searching for a "mobile car locksmith near me," it's vital to ensure you're employing a trusted and skilled expert. Here are some pointers to help you discover the right expert:

  1. Check Credentials
    Make sure the locksmith is licensed, bonded, and insured. These credentials demonstrate professionalism and responsibility.

  2. Read Reviews and Ratings
    Look for customer evaluations on platforms like Google, Yelp, or the Better Business Bureau. Positive reviews suggest client satisfaction and reliability.

  3. Inquire About Pricing
    Ask for a quote upfront to prevent any concealed fees. While some locksmith professionals provide price varieties over the phone, make sure there are no surprises after the task is done.

  4. Ask About Experience
    Verify that the locksmith has experience dealing with your car make and design. Some professionals specialize in specific cars or lock systems.

  5. Accessibility
    In emergency situations, accessibility is key. Make sure the locksmith offers 24/7 services and has a quick response time.

  6. Verify Identification
    A credible locksmith will supply recognition upon arrival. Additionally, they may request for evidence of ownership of the vehicle to prevent unapproved gain access to.


FAQs about Mobile Car Locksmiths

Here are some frequently asked concerns about mobile car locksmith services:

Q: How quickly can a mobile car locksmith reach me?A: Response times might differ based upon your area and the locksmith's existing workload, however a lot of mobile locksmith professionals intend to get here within 15-- 30 minutes in emergency situation situations. Q: Can a mobile locksmith make a key without the original?A: Yes, they can cut and program a replacement key from scratch using your vehicle's identification number(VIN) or by decoding the car's lock. Q: Will a mobile locksmith damage my car while opening it?A: No, expert mobile locksmith professionals utilize specialized tools to unlock automobiles without leaving any damage. Q: Do mobile locksmith professionals deal with all car brand names and models?A: Most mobile locksmith professionals are experienced in dealing with a wide range of typical car brands and designs, including both domestic and worldwide
automobiles. Constantly validate their expertise when calling. Q: How much does it cost to hire a mobile car locksmith?A: Costs vary based on the kind of service required, area, and intricacy. A basic car lockout may range from ₤ 50 to ₤ 150

, while key replacements or ignition repairs may cost more.
